Telecommunications Operator - Weymouth, United States - Brewster/EasCare Ambulance
Description
TELECOMMUNICATIONS OPERATOR (TCO) /CALL TAKER
Summary:
Is responsible for dispatching and ensuring all transport request are met in a timely manner.

Essential Duties and Responsibilities:
Ensuring that all transport requests are picked up in a timely manner.
Ensuring all crews are accounted for at all times.
Ensuring that callers are notified of any delays in transports.
Updating the schedule throughout the shift.
Problem solving.
Dispatching of transport requests and relaying appropriate information to field crews.
Perform all duties of the customer service representative.
